Decoration Methods for Custom Printed Bluetooth Speakers Australia
How your logo appears on a branded speaker matters enormously. The right decoration method depends on the speaker’s surface material, your artwork style, your colour requirements, and your budget.
Pad Printing
Pad printing is one of the most common decoration methods for speakers with curved or irregular surfaces. It delivers clean, crisp single or multi-colour logo reproduction and is cost-effective for bulk runs. Laser Engraving
For premium speakers with aluminium or anodised metal housing, laser engraving creates a sophisticated, permanent branded finish. The logo is etched directly into the surface, which means no ink, no peeling, and no fading. It’s an excellent choice for executive gifts and long-term client appreciation campaigns where longevity of the branding matters.
Full Colour Digital Printing
Some speaker housings accommodate full colour digital printing, which is ideal when you’re working with complex artwork, photographic imagery, or brand guidelines that require precise colour matching. This method allows for vibrant, detailed prints and works particularly well on flat panel surfaces.
Dome Labelling
A cost-effective option for adding a polished branded touch, dome labels are printed stickers coated in a clear resin dome. They provide a premium look without premium pricing, making them a popular choice for tighter budgets or where speaker construction doesn’t lend itself to direct printing.
Minimum Order Quantities, Pricing, and Turnaround Times
Understanding the logistics of ordering custom printed Bluetooth speakers in Australia helps you plan campaigns more effectively and avoid unnecessary surprises.
Minimum Order Quantities (MOQs): Most suppliers work with MOQs starting from 25 to 50 units for compact and mid-range Bluetooth speakers. Premium and custom-shaped speakers may require minimums of 100 units or more, particularly if they involve overseas production.
Pricing: Expect to pay anywhere from $15 to $40 per unit for compact speakers at volume, and $60 to $150+ for premium models. Per-unit pricing drops significantly at higher quantities — ordering 500 units versus 100 units can reduce your cost per piece by 30 to 40 percent. Always factor in setup fees for artwork, which typically range from $50 to $150 per colour or method.
Turnaround Times: Standard in-stock orders with local decoration can turn around in 7 to 15 business days. Custom overseas production — where the speaker itself is manufactured to your specification — typically requires 8 to 14 weeks, including sea freight. If you’re working to a hard event deadline, build in buffer time and always request a pre-production sample.

Artwork Requirements and Getting Your Branding Right
Before submitting artwork, confirm the print area dimensions with your supplier. Most will request vector files (AI or EPS formats) for pad printing and laser engraving, while digital printing may accept high-resolution PDFs or JPEGs. For full colour work, include your PMS colour codes to ensure accurate brand colour matching.
If you’re ordering for the first time, always request a physical pre-production sample before approving the full run. Even minor variations in logo placement or colour saturation look very different on a curved speaker surface than they do on a flat screen. This step saves significant time and money in the long run.
